(1)脚本开头(第一行)规范的shell脚本的第一行会指出由哪个程序(解释器)来执行脚本中的内容,在Linux bash编程中一般为:#!/bin/bash或#!/bin/sh其中开头的"#!"称为幻数,在执行bash脚本的时候,内核会根据"#!"后的解释器来确定由哪个程序来解释脚本中的内容。(2)格式一般来说Linux 的系统脚本都是以#!/bin/bash开头,而其它软件的脚本开头就是要看开发
Linux系统中的Shell脚本编程一直都是程序员们广泛使用的技能之一,而在Linux系统中,有一个备受程序员们喜爱的工具,那就是红帽(Red Hat)。红帽作为一个基于Linux操作系统的发行版本,不仅拥有强大的稳定性和安全性,同时也提供了丰富的命令和工具,使得Shell脚本编码变得更加便捷和高效。 在红帽系统中,Shell脚本是一种用来编写自动化任务和管理系统的脚本语言,通常以.sh为文件扩
原创 2024-04-16 10:51:48
48阅读
Shell脚本的执行方式: 注明:wd代表“脚本保存的目录”1.fork语法:/wd/shell.shfork是最普通的,就是直
转载 2021-08-22 09:36:01
508阅读
Shell脚本的执行方式:注明:wd代表“脚本保存的目录”1.fork语法:/wd/shell.shfork
转载 2012-07-16 16:55:00
240阅读
2评论
Shell脚本的执行方式:注明:wd代表“脚本保存的目录”1.fork
转载 2012-07-16 16:55:00
146阅读
2评论
shell脚本执行方式
原创 2018-03-17 23:15:23
1774阅读
2点赞
1评论
将DOS批处理文件转换为Shell脚本 相当多的在PC上学习脚本的程序员都在运行DOS. 事实上, 残废的DOS批处理文件语言还是可以编写出一些比较强大的脚本来的, 虽然它们一般都需要借助于外部的工具. 所以说, 某些时候, 我们还是需要将老式的DOS批处理文件转换为UNIX shell脚本. 一般来说, 做这种事情并不困难, 因为DOS批处理文件操作不过是等价的shell脚本的一个
从windows到linux的shell脚本编码和格式问题从windows到Linux的shell脚本编码和格式问题1、异常问题 :set ff=unix启动脚本在启动时报错比如执行sh start.sh,时会报Command not found等等的错误,因为我们在windows编写或修改后的脚本是dos编码,而正常的在Linux系统中执行的是unix编码,在写shell脚本的时候,在windo
运行shell脚本的五种方式先来看一个简单的shell脚本:#!/bin/sh cd /tmp echo "hello,world!"  我们来挨个解释一下脚本的每一行:  第一行:#!后面跟的是解释器的路径(shell本身就是一种解释型语言),解释器的路径是/bin/sh;  第二行:cd命令是切换当前工作目录的命令,tep是linux下根目录的一个子目录;  第三行:echo命令是输出后面所跟
什么是 shellshell 也是操作系统中的一个软件,它包在 linux 内核的外面,为用户和内核之间的交互提供了一个接口。 系统中的命令用 shell 去解释,shell 接收系统回应的输出并显示其到屏幕中。 bash = GNU Bourne-Again Shell什么是 shell 脚本脚本是一种解释型语言 用 shell 脚本保存执行动作 用脚本判定命令的执行条件 用脚本来实现动作的
转载 2023-10-19 22:18:09
251阅读
CentOS笔记(三十一)
原创 2022-06-21 10:58:17
108阅读
执行shell脚本有以下3种方式:bash xxxxx.sh或者sh xxxxx.sh(推荐使用)path/xxxxx.sh或者./xxxxx.sh(当前路径下执行脚本)source xxxxx.sh或者. xxxxx.sh(点后面有个空格。此种方式可以把自身shell变量的值传递给父shell使用)。第一种方式是当shell脚本没有可执行权限的时候用;第二种方式,当chmod o+x xxxxx
原创 2016-06-16 22:13:58
539阅读
我们平时写好一个**.sh脚本,根据每个人的习惯不同,运行脚本方式也不相同,有人会用./**..sh或者root/abc/**.sh,有人会用sh **.sh, 还有可能用 source **.sh, 那么这些运行方式有什么不同,又有什么需要注意的呢,以下分别进行讲述: ./**.sh /root/abc/**.sh(即绝对路径的执行方式),这两种方式在执行前都需要被执行的文件具备可执
原创 2016-09-19 11:34:35
1351阅读
shell脚本的运行方式 运行shell脚本的几种主要方式如下: 赋予可执行权限后执行: 先通过chmod命令给脚本添加执行权限:chmod +x script.sh 然后,通过绝对路径或相对路径执行脚本:./script.sh # 如果当前目录下有script.sh /path/to/script
原创 2024-03-19 21:15:23
116阅读
1、解释器执行格式:解释器脚本2、相对路径执行(需要添加执行权限)[root@node1~]#chmod+xfirst.sh[root@node1~]#./first.shHelloWorld!3、绝对路径执行(需要添加执行权限)[root@node1~]#chmodo+xfirst.sh[root@node1~]#pwd/root[root@node1~]#/root/first.shHello
转载 2018-09-18 22:23:49
418阅读
采用.xxx.sh或者sourcexxx.sh这两种调用方式使等价的,这种方式调用主要用于脚本较为复杂,采用模块化的方式,将功能封装在不同的文件中,然后在一个脚本中调用这些功能脚本,这种调用方式不会开启子shell来执行被调用的脚本,而是在当前脚本进程中执行,所以这种方式有两个特点:相当于执行了该脚本;该脚本中的变量和函数,可以在当前脚本中使用。
原创 2019-12-30 16:58:01
476阅读
1点赞
1、echo 命令1.1、普通输出:echo "you are  niubi"1.2、将特殊符号当字符串处理就用单引号:echo 'you are \n niubi!!!'1.3、-e可以转移反斜线:echo   -e "you are \n牛逼" 1.4、echo输出颜色:echo -e "\e[1;31m   abcd \e[0m"   &nb
原创 2022-11-20 01:00:51
103阅读
# Android Shell 脚本执行方式 在Android开发中,Shell脚本是一种强大的工具,可以用于自动化任务、测试和系统管理。通过在Android设备上运行Shell命令,开发者能够直接与操作系统进行交互,实现高效的管理和更深入的系统调试。本文将介绍Android Shell脚本的基本执行方式,同时附带代码示例和流程图,助你更好地理解这一重要概念。 ## 什么是 Shell 脚本
原创 9月前
373阅读
执行shell脚本的几种方式一.shell解释器1.sh和bash的区别二.执行shell脚本的几种方式1 ./test.sh运行2 sh test.sh或者bash test.sh运行3 . test.sh或者 source test.sh运行 shell语言在工作中使用比较广泛,但是学习的话基本上是遇到什么学什么,没有比较系统的学习,记录一下今天的学习情况。 一.shell解释器首先了解一
转载 2023-11-19 15:11:51
121阅读
Linux中常见的脚本执行方式1 赋予执行权限,直接运行 chmod 755 hello.sh ./hello.sh (这里是路径加文件名,可以是 hello.sh
原创 2022-09-08 15:09:45
174阅读
  • 1
  • 2
  • 3
  • 4
  • 5